Pendulum’s new CNT-104R is the latest addition to its high performance, multichannel frequency and time-interval calibration analyzer family. This compact benchtop unit combines an ultra-stable 10 MHz Rubidium frequency reference with a four-channel advanced frequency analyzer, allowing users to verify and calibrate up to four oscillators/clocks in parallel on four input channels simultaneously. The unit can also be equipped with an optional multiband GNSS receiver that disciplines the built-in Rubidium clock. This eliminates any small intrinsic drift due to aging and provides exceptional accuracy for both portable and laboratory test applications. The GNSS control not only enables continuous disciplining of the Rubidium time base, but it allows the user to reset any accumulated aging when operated in previously GNSS-denied environments.

The GNSS receiver provides an uncertainty of 10 ns rms to UTC. This enables the calibration of one to three external sync signals with unprecedented accuracy. The internal phase/time reference functionality allows users to view drift over time and frequency distribution, including traditional numeric and statistical parameters, on the large color graphic display.

Featuring a time resolution of less than 7 ps, 12 to 13 digits/sec frequency resolution and variable gate time setting from 50 nsec to 1000 sec, the analyzer is purpose-built and optimized for demanding metrology applications. All four input channels support gap-free, zero-deadtime counting, providing back-to-back measurements without losing any cycle, even over extended measurement periods. The standard frequency range for each channel is up to 400 MHz. However, input channel C can support microwave frequencies up to 24 GHz via different software upgrade options.

The CNT-104R is also a high performance modulation domain analyzer for the advanced user. The analyzer has a high speed design and sample rates of up to 20 million measurements per second for four parallel input signals. This allows very fast frequency variations or phase/time changes to be captured in real-time.

The unit is offered in its standard configuration with one 10 MHz reference output with frequency stability of 1 × 10-12 over a 24-hour average when the optional integrated GNSS receiver controls the Rubidium oscillator. Additional, highly stable 10 MHz outputs are achieved when the unit is used in conjunction with Pendulum’s FDA-301A frequency distribution amplifier. This amplifier multiplies the number of outputs by a factor of 4, 8 or 12 over copper or 6, 12, or 18 via fiber interfaces, depending on the output module configuration.

The four-channel CNT-104R design enables four parallel frequency measurements. This means that the CNT-104R can replace four frequency counters in a test system, decreasing the effective cost per counter. It can also provide an ultra-stable 10 MHz reference frequency to the test stand. This makes the CNT-104R the equivalent of five separate instruments in a single box, reducing space requirements and capital investment. You can choose between Ethernet or WLAN as a communication interface to a variety of devices, including PCs, laptops, tablets or the test system controller. The bus speed, with block measurements occurring at up to 170k measurements per second, reduces test time in ATE test systems compared to existing solutions.

A large, color touch screen, along with an intuitive menu structure, allows simple navigation and setup of instrument test parameters. The unit is equipped standard with a Gbit Ethernet interface, offering complete flexibility for remote control and test result data transfer. Users can also operate the unit using a wireless mouse and a connected USB dongle. A built-in web server allows the unit to be accessed and controlled from your lab bench or almost anywhere in the world via a PC or mobile device using the integrated web interface. This enables wired Gigabit Ethernet or wireless Wi-Fi connectivity to provide flexible remote control capability.

Notable features of the CNT-104R are the menu-oriented settings in the graphic display. Intelligent AUTO SET configures the best settings for each measurement. Thanks to the guided instruction on most setting pages, the non-expert can easily make correct settings. Valuable signal information, given in multiparameter displays, removes the need for other instruments like DVMs and scopes for quick signal verification. Measured results are presented in numerical and graphical formats. Graphical presentation of results like distribution, trends etc., gives a better understanding of the nature of jitter. It also provides a much better view of changes versus time (e.g., drift). A toggle function allows test data to be viewed in numerical, statistical, distribution and timeline modes. It is quite easy to capture and toggle between views of the same data set. Figure 2 shows a typical display of four simultaneous signals. This display makes it easy to see why the CNT-104R can be considered as four instruments in one.
